Embedded Systems Projects in LagosEmbedded Systems Projects in LagosRaspberry Pi CM5 Carrier Board with Class-D Amp
In this design, Texas Instruments TPA3118 Class-D amplifier is integrated on the PCB carrying Raspberry Pi CM5. Power supply is coming from USB-PD input via Type-C port.
I/O ports
1 x HDMI
1 x DSI 22p FPC connector
2 x USB 3.0 Type-A
2 x USB 2.0 Type-A
1 x M.2 M-Key PCIe slot for SSD
1 x 3.5mm stereo Line-out jack
1 x USB Type-C Debug/Flash
1 x USB Type-C PD
1 x PWM Fan connector
1 x RGB LED 3-p connector connected to GPIO
1 x rotary encoder input connected to GPIO
ICs
Texas Instruments PCM5102A, 2.1 VRMS, 112/106/100 dB Audio Stereo DAC with PLL and 32-bit, 384 kHz PCM Interface
Texas Instruments TPA3118D2, 30-W stereo, 60-W mono, 4.5- to 26-V supply, analog input Class-D audio amplifier
Injoinic IP2721, TYPEC/PD2.0/PD3.0 Physical Layer IC for USB Type-C input Interfaces

Designed a custom PCB integrating four independent PWM (Pulse Width Modulation) modules on a single board, creating a compact and practical solution for controlling multiple output channels.
The PWM modules can be used for applications such as DC motor speed control, LED brightness adjustment, and light dimming. My work involved translating the circuit requirements into a functional PCB layout, carefully arranging the four PWM sections while maintaining clear separation between functional blocks.
I focused on efficient component placement, clean signal routing, power distribution, grounding, and practical board organization. Combining four PWM channels onto a single PCB required careful planning to make effective use of the available board space while keeping the design organized and suitable for assembly.

I designed a custom PCB based on client-provided schematics and precise board dimensions, integrating LTE, GPS, and GSM communication modules into a compact and functional layout.
The project required careful component placement, routing, and consideration of the different communication and power requirements of each module. I began by reviewing the provided schematic to understand the circuit architecture, component relationships, power rails, and communication interfaces. I then organized the components according to their functional blocks and positioned critical components strategically to keep signal paths short and efficient.
A major part of the work involved routing the high-density connections while maintaining a clean and practical PCB layout. I paid close attention to power distribution, grounding, signal integrity, component spacing, and the physical board constraints provided by the client. The RF and communication sections required particularly careful routing and placement to minimize unnecessary interference and maintain reliable performance.

I’m excited to share my latest Embedded Systems & IoT project, an interactive virtual pet built around the ESP32 that can sense its environment, process real-time data, and respond through expressive animations and behaviors. 🌡️💡
The project combines multiple sensors with a 128×64 OLED display to create a responsive digital companion that reacts dynamically to environmental conditions.
🔧 Key Features
🥰 Animated virtual pet with multiple expressions and behaviors
🌡️ Real-time temperature & humidity monitoring using DHT11
💡 Light/dark detection using LDR
👋 Object detection using an IR sensor
📏 Proximity detection using an ultrasonic sensor
😴 Automatic sleep mode in dark conditions
🥵 Sweating animation when the temperature becomes high
😍 Excited reaction when an object approaches
🟢🔴 Temperature-based safety indicators using LEDs
🕒 Real-time clock using a TM1637 4-digit display
📡 ESP32 Wi-Fi connectivity
🌐 HTTP-based web interface for live sensor data
⚡ Non-blocking animations and real-time sensor processing
🛠️ Technologies & Components
ESP32 | Embedded C/C++ | Arduino | Wi-Fi | HTTP | DHT11 | LDR | IR Sensor | Ultrasonic Sensor | TM1637 | SSD1306 OLED | I2C | Sensors & Actuators
